Arthur J Curtze Foundation is a 501(c)(3) organization based in State College, Pennsylvania, registered in 2009, with -$1,222 in FY2024 revenue. CharityIndex grades it F.

Measures whether the organization is built to last: how many months its reserves would cover expenses (3+ months earns an A-range score, but hoarding 5+ years of budget is capped) and whether it runs a surplus or a deficit. For Arthur J Curtze Foundation: 152 mo reserves · -2052% margin earns a F on this criterion. See the exact thresholds →
